# LiftSim: Limits & Quotas

Quick reference for the release manager cutting the next LiftSim build. Each simulation shard caps concurrent elevator banks, and tenants on the Pellworth plan get a smaller queue depth than Atrium-tier tenants. Don't bump these without pinging the sim-core crew — the dispatch solver goes quadratic past the bank cap and nightly runs will blow their window. Current shipped quotas are listed below.

tuning table, kawep-tawif:
CAPS = {
    "olidor": 80,
    "belion": 7,
    "quenys": 225,
    "druox": 839,
    "fraath": 482,
}

**Alert: PAYFLOW-INTEG-FLAKY**

This alert fires when integration tests for the Tollgate payments service exceed a 5% flake rate over a rolling 24-hour window. Flakes are most often caused by plugins that hold sandbox ledger locks past the test teardown phase, or that assume fixed settlement timing. If your plugin is named in the alert payload, please review your teardown hooks and retry assumptions before requesting a rerun. For triage help or to dispute a flake attribution, contact the Tollgate test infrastructure team.

billing contact of kagef-yahop = eliix.jorath.rusius@zarqelsys.internal

Hi, and welcome to the Parityscope on-call rotation! Quick orientation: Parityscope is our hotel rate-parity checker, and most pages you'll get involve plugin-sourced scrapers misbehaving. Since the plugin authors are external folks, be patient but firm — ask them for their connector version before debugging anything. Escalate to the Driftwell team if a scraper floods the queue. The plugin troubleshooting runbook, including rate-limit rules, is kept here.

runbook for tagug-hafog: https://jira.lumiclabs.internal/projects/pages/pages/9773c0d8

### Step 4: Wire Up Tracing

Alright, release time for Lanternway tracing. Every service in the Copperfen cluster now ships spans to the central collector, so requests can be followed hop by hop across the checkout, inventory, and notification services. Sampling is set to 10% in prod — don't crank it without asking the capacity folks. The collector rejects unauthenticated span batches, so each service needs the collector's ingest secret in its environment. Add it to the deploy env file on the next line:

vault entry, yagep-yagef: COURIER_KEY13=8965fb29ff62d